CAROLINE Whittaker closed on a two dart 70 and Sarah Jackson hit 140, 100 as Burnholme fought back to beat Leeman 'B' in the York John Smith's Ladies Darts League first division.

Julie Oliver had won the opener to give Leeman the lead but Marj Pearson secured match points for Burnholme.

Oliver/Louise Warren and Maggie Bedingham/Brenda Dawe added to Leeman's points tally.

Bev Harton and Tracey Farmeary both won singles points for Tramways but it was visitors Fulfordgate who won the overall match.

Cara and Michelle Britton, Lynn Thompson, and Jill Reed were the winners for Fulfordgate. Michelle Britton linked up with Alex Exton to secure match points before Cara Britton/Dawn Exton added a point. Lauren Farmeary joined mother Tracey to register a consolation point for Tramways.

Amanda Bevan and Donna Lynes gave Edinburgh an early lead against Severus 'A' before Steph Barker put the visitors on the scoresheet. Jan Netherwood restored the home side's advantage before Davina Shannon and Glyniss Simpson levelled. But Bevan/Lynes edged Edinburgh in front and Netherwood/Emma Frankland sealed victory.

Priory had victory in their pockets within the singles against Marcia thanks to Pat Cairns, Di Moreland, Babs Harrison, Becky Thompson and Ellen Platt.

Joan Hunter was Marcia’s only singles success. Linda Penrose/Anne Cornthwaite and Hunter/Faye Hawksby narrowed the winning margin.

Burton Stone are riding high in division two with two good wins under their belts.

Captain Linda Embleton led from the front - supported by Susan Barker, Sandra Pallister, Sheila Harrison and match winner Katrina Thackeray.

Jackie Young broke Shoulder 'B's duck and colleagues Sandra Flintoft/Carol Price doubled their points,

Severus 'B' are following on from last season with their form.

Sarah Evans had given visitors Clifton the lead however Sharon Mountain started Sev’s winning surge, Angie Kaya, Michelle Kelly, Wendy Storr and mother Dot Sellars secured the points. Kelly/Storr added another win before sister Linda/Cris Turgoose and Angela Fletcher/Emma Standing narrowed the winning margin with points for Clifton.

Saddle were well and truly 'unseated' as visitors Leeman 'A' took home a 7-2 win. Janet Nelson, Jackie Gray, Charlotte Witts and Margaret Yeomans served Leeman well and a clean sweep in the pairs added to the joy.
